Abstract
The invention provides a process for preparing dyed, polypropylene-based fibers. Polypropylene having a Melt Flow Index of 45 or less is combined with an additive blend to provide the polypropylene-based polymer composition for forming into fibers. The additive blend is a terpolymer of ethylene, acrylic or methacrylic ester and maleic anhydride or glycidyl methacrylate combined with an amine-terminated polyamide, in weight ratio 3:1 to 1:1. Fatty acid monoglyceride may also be used in the polymer composition to further improve dyeability. The polypropylene-based fibers are readily dyeable by contacting the fibers with an aqueous dispersion of a disperse dye, to provide fibers with high color intensity (deep hues) and high dye substantivity and color fastness, without the need to employ temperatures in excess of the atmospheric pressure boiling point of the dye dispersion.
